Beth said the distance to school is 2.8 km. The actual distance is 3.5 km. What is the percent error
Rom4ik [11]

Answer:

20%

Step-by-step explanation: The percent of error formula is |(theoretical value-actual value)/actual value|=percent of error. Substitute the values in. |(2.8-3.5)/3.5|=|(-0.7)/3.5|=0.2. The percent equal to 0.2 is 20%.
